Low Carb Keto Friendly Pizza Dough

For those following a low carb or keto diet, you probably have heard of "fathead" pizza dough. It's the craze for us low-carbers. The dough is magical. It contains no flour or yeast. Yep that's right, no flour! The dough is basically made from mozzarella cheese. It's genius! There are many variations of this magical dough. There are two variations that I really like. This is one I discovered recently on Instagram, the difference on this variation, is that is uses baking powder. The baking powder, in my opinion gives it a lighter texture due to it "puffing up" the dough a bit when baking. Give it try. Trust me, you will like. You can even test it on your carb eating friends and family.


The dough is made in the microwave by melting the mozzarella cheese and then adding the other ingredients, mix it well, form a dough ball, roll it out, make your pizza. I can't be any simpler. There's not rising time so it's ready to use right away.


Here I made a mushroom, onion, anchovy pizza. A new combination for me, which I REALLY liked! But you go ahead make whatever pizza you like. All you need to do is pre-bake the pizza dough, add your favorite sauce, cheese, toppings, and bake.

Low Carb Keto Friendly Pizza Dough

Adapted from the original Fathead Dough: Cooky's Creations

Makes 1 large pizza, 10 slices


Ingredients:

10 oz Mozzarella Cheese

1 tsp Baking Powder

1 Egg


To make Dough:


Directions:

In a small bowl combine almond flour and baking powder. Set aside.

Place the cheese in a med bowl; microwave in 30 second intervals, stirring each time, until the cheese is melted.

Remove bowl from microwave, add the almond flour mixture and egg. Keep mixing with a spoon (you may need to dig in with your hands for the mixing) until a ball forms. It will be sticky at first, just keep mixing and kneading.


To make Pizza:


Directions:

Preheat oven to 350 degrees.

Place dough on parchment paper and roll with a rolling pin. Roll it very thin, approximately 1/4 inch thickness. You can shape the pizza in round or rectangular form.

Place dough on pizza pan or cookie sheet (leaving the dough on the parchment).

Pre-bake for 8 minutes.

Remove dough from the oven. Top with sauce, cheese, and toppings.

Place back in the oven and bake until cheese is melted.


Enjoy!


Nutrition Information (dough only):

Calories 140.3 Total Fat 11.0 g Total Carbohydrate 2.5 g Dietary Fiber 0.9 g Protein 8.7 g
